Transit visa, short stay ...
Burundi > Costa Rica
Transit visa, short stay ... Burundi Ivory Coast
Transit visa, short stay ... Burundi Croatia
Transit visa, short stay ... Burundi Cuba
Transit visa, short stay ... Burundi Denmark
Transit visa, short stay ... Burundi Djibouti